Job Overview

The Continuous Improvement Manager is responsible for providing the safest possible environment for our employees and the highest level of service for our customers. In this hands-on role, this person will lead effort to support operations by implementing and sustaining Lean Six Sigma processes aimed at improving safety, order accuracy quality, labor utilization, layout optimization, and operating costs for both existing and new products. In addition, this position will be responsible for leadership of strategic initiatives including but not limited to warehouse management system (WMS) updates, storage enhancements, and automation improvements. The position requires frequent communications with other departments including Human Resources, Sales, IT, Customer Service, and Manufacturing.

A Day In The Life

  • Drive Lean principles and culture with energy and enthusiasm, functioning as a leader and champion of change.
  • Assume leadership role in optimizing and customizing features and configurations of warehouse management system
  • Leadership role in the development and implementation of comprehensive training program
  • Establish, maintain, and support a superior 6S program, including all timely communication of all new safety initiatives.
  • Lead distribution center in designing and analyzing operational solutions for projects such as storage and automation design, process and methods improvements, cost reduction, capacity enhancement, and warehouse optimization.
  • Facilitate Kaizen events to drive continuous improvement, including joint events with customers, suppliers, and corporate staff.
  • Drive lean culture by training and implement a lean toolkit including but not limited to PDCA, value stream mapping, visual controls, Kaizen, total employee involvement, problem solving, 6S, etc across facility.
  • Develop metrics, scorecards, and other indicators to assess the effectiveness of Continuous Improvement activities.

What will help you thrive in this role?

  • Bachelor's Degree in Engineering. (BS) in Industrial or Logistics Engineering is highly preferred.
  • Minimum of 10 years of prior experience working in engineering role within distribution environment
  • Minimum of 5 years of leadership experience within distribution and/or manufacturing role.
  • Successful project management experience (initiate, plan, execute, monitor & control, closeout)
  • Experience with layout development and with specification and procurement of storage and material handling equipment.
  • Lean Six Sigma Green Belt or Black Belt a plus.
  • Proficient in the use of MS Office (Excel, Word and Power Point) and AutoCAD required.
  • Warehouse Management System expertise required. SAP-EWM highly desirable.

Hubbell Incorporated

Hubbell creates critical infrastructure solutions that power our customers, communities, people and the planet. Our company is strategically aligned around enabling grid modernization and electrification. As more products plug in to an aging grid, Hubbell solutions enable the transition to a more reliable, resilient and efficient energy infrastructure. Founded in 1888 our innovation has made us a leading global manufacturer of high quality electrical and utility solutions enabling customers to operate critical infrastructure reliably and efficiently.

The company operates in two segments. Hubbell Utility Solutions (HUS) enable the grid to conduct, communicate and control energy across utility applications and Hubbell Electrical Solutions (HES) are essential to managing power across a wide range of industries and applications. Our vertical market solutions can be applied to markets including Data Centers, Renewables, Commercial Buildings, Industrial, Telecom and Transportation. Supporting both of our business segments is our corporate and Hubbell Unified Business Solutions teams that provide consistent process, tools technologies across our businesses.

We are committed to operating sustainably and ethically while promoting an inclusive and supportive culture for our people to grow and develop in their careers. Our employees proudly work and serve our communities from our headquarters in Shelton, CT, across the United States and around the globe.

Hubbell Electrical Solutions

Hubbell Electrical Solutions (HES) are essential to managing power across a wide range of industries and applications. HES provides the critical components that allow operators of buildings, factories and other industrial infrastructure to connect, protect, wire and manage power.
